[发明专利]加密装置、解密装置、加密方法、解密方法、程序及记录介质有效
申请号: | 201180034973.1 | 申请日: | 2011-07-22 |
公开(公告)号: | CN103004129A | 公开(公告)日: | 2013-03-27 |
发明(设计)人: | 藤崎英一郎 | 申请(专利权)人: | 日本电信电话株式会社 |
主分类号: | H04L9/08 | 分类号: | H04L9/08;G09C1/00;H04L9/14 |
代理公司: | 北京市柳沈律师事务所 11105 | 代理人: | 薛仑 |
地址: | 日本*** | 国省代码: | 日本;JP |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 加密 装置 解密 方法 程序 记录 介质 | ||
1.一种加密装置,其具有:
随机数生成部,生成随机数r;
第一加密部,生成所述随机数r相应的二进制序列和二进制序列的明文M的异或值即密文C2;
函数运算部,生成将所述随机数r和所述密文C2的组分别输入到无碰撞函数HS(S=1,...,Smax)而得到的Smax(Smax≧1)个函数值HS(r,C2)(S=1,...,Smax);
公钥生成部,生成循环群GT的元素即公钥K;
第二加密部,利用所述公钥K,通过公钥密码方式,对所述随机数r进行加密,生成密文C(Ψ+1);以及
第三加密部,生成包含C(0)=υ·b1(0)+Σι=2Iυι(0)·bι(0)、C(λ)=υ·Σι=1n(λ)wι(λ)·bι(λ)+Σι=n(λ)+1n(λ)+ζ(λ)υι(λ)·bι(λ)及所述密文C(Ψ+1)在内的密文C1,
Ψ是1以上的整数,ψ是0以上Ψ以下的整数,n(ψ)是1以上的整数,ζ(ψ)是0以上的整数,λ是1以上Ψ以下的整数,I是2以上n(0)+ζ(0)以下的常数,eψ分别是将循环群G1的n(ψ)+ζ(ψ)个元素γβ(β=1,...,n(ψ)+ζ(ψ))和循环群G2的n(ψ)+ζ(ψ)个元素γβ*(β=1,...,n(ψ)+ζ(ψ))设为输入并将所述循环群GT的一个元素输出的非退化的双线性映射,i是1以上n(ψ)+ζ(ψ)以下的整数,bi(ψ)是以所述循环群G1的n(ψ)+ζ(ψ)个元素为要素的n(ψ)+ζ(ψ)维的基向量,bi*(ψ)是以所述循环群G2的n(ψ)+ζ(ψ)个元素为要素的n(ψ)+ζ(ψ)维的基向量,δ(i,j)是克罗内克三角函数,相对于所述循环群GT的生成元gT及常数τ,τ',满足eψ(bi(ψ),bj*(ψ))=gTτ·τ’·δ(i。),w(λ)→=(w1(λ),...,wn(λ)(λ))是以w1(λ),...,wn(λ)(λ)为要素的n(λ)维向量,υ,υι(0)(ι=2,...,I),υι(λ)(ι=n(λ)+1,...,n(λ)+ζ(λ))中的至少一部分的值与所述函数值HS(r,C2)(S=1,...,Smax)中的任一个对应。
2.如权利要求1所述的加密装置,其中,
所述随机数r相应的二进制序列是在所述随机数r上作用有随机函数的函数值。
3.如权利要求1所述的加密装置,其中,
所述无碰撞函数HS中的至少一部分是随机函数。
4.如权利要求2所述的加密装置,其中,
所述无碰撞函数HS中的至少一部分是随机函数。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于日本电信电话株式会社,未经日本电信电话株式会社许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201180034973.1/1.html,转载请声明来源钻瓜专利网。
- 上一篇:智能蓄电池及蓄电池系统
- 下一篇:金色装饰品及其制造方法